Meiners Oaks Elementary is a small elementary school in Ojai, California, enrolling 71 students.
Classes run notably small here: at 7.1:1, Meiners Oaks Elementary is leaner than roughly 98% of California schools and 67% under the state's 21.5:1 norm, more adult attention per pupil than most peers.
Economic need runs somewhat below the state's typical profile, with 47.3% of students eligible for free meals.
This is a small campus: fewer students than 92% of California schools, with 71 enrolled.
Its Resource Investment Index outscores 97% of the 9,998 California schools with a score on record, a top-tier result on this measure.
Against 182 statewide peers matched on enrollment and economic need, it ranks in the upper tier at #28.
Its student body is led by White (68%) and Hispanic or Latino (23%) (diversity index 49/100).
Counselor coverage is strong, about 129 students per counselor, inside the American School Counselor Association's recommended 250:1.
Among Ojai's elementary schools, it stands alongside Mira Monte Elementary (523 students): Meiners Oaks Elementary is smaller than that campus by headcount and runs leaner classes (7.1:1 vs 43.6:1).
